Heritage listing

Category C Date Added 20/06/1979 Local Authority Fife Planning Authority Fife Parish Kemback NGR NO 41653 13245 Coordinates 341653, 713245 — Earlier 19th century, hump-back single semi-circular arch over Ceres Burn, rubble with ashlar arch and soffit, triangular coped parapet, splayed abutments at approaches.
